
Putin vows support to North Korea after devastating floods
Voice of America
This recent undated photo released by North Korea's official Korean Central News Agency via KNS on July 31, 2024, shows North Korea's leader, Kim Jong Un, left, riding through flood waters after record-breaking rain in the city of Sinuiju.
Russian President Vladimir Putin has offered condolences to North Korean counterpart Kim Jong Un over devastating floods that caused untold casualties and damaged thousands of homes, the Kremlin said on Saturday.
